Talai Town Population - Bilaspur, Himachal Pradesh

Talai (NP) is a Town and Nagar Panchayat/Nagar Parishad located in Jhanduta Tehsil of Bilaspur district in Himachal Pradesh. Talai city has 484 housholds and town is divided into 7 wards. Talai city elections are held of every 5 years to elect representative of each ward.

As per the Census India 2011, Talai city has population of 2372 of which 1251 are males and 1121 are females. The population of children between age 0-6 is 233 which is 9.82% of total population.

The sex-ratio of Talai city is around 896 compared to 972 which is average of Himachal Pradesh state. The literacy rate of Talai city is 79.55% out of which 82.01% males are literate and 76.81% females are literate. There are 25.89% Scheduled Caste (SC) and 6.37% Scheduled Tribe (ST) of total population in Talai city.
